Output 78bd8a59f246e2ac96f6b7142674eaaec0f144ae42b5ed05bc8beaea83cd91dc:1

value
5580874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78e2cf6e0f711a0c369779d7318163452a197ea3 OP_EQUAL
address
3CiCicmNqGWsqAscWNAgsPgCBnBmypHD1F
transaction
78bd8a59f246e2ac96f6b7142674eaaec0f144ae42b5ed05bc8beaea83cd91dc
confirmations
146278
spent
true